Updated on July 25, 2019. A collective noun is a noun—such as team, committee, jury, squad, orchestra, crowd, audience, and family—that refers to a group of individuals. It is also known as a group noun. In American English, collective nouns usually take singular verb forms. Collective nouns can be replaced by both singular and plural.

"A mob is an untidy collection, whereas a pack is much more orderly," Sue says. "But the way mob is used by indigenous groups for themselves is peculiar to Australia." Sue says many traditional collective nouns incorporate a characteristic of the animal's behaviour, such as a pride of lions or a cloud of gnats..

As a general rule, you should treat a collective noun as singular. However, if the context of your sentence focuses on the individuals within the group, you should treat it as plural. For example: The mob is moving nearer. The mob are moving in different directions. Here are 300 more collective nouns for animals.
